Simone Biles Offers Comfort to Ilia Malinin After Olympic Skating Disappointment

In a poignant moment of sportsmanship, gymnastics superstar Simone Biles provided solace and mentorship to figure skater Ilia Malinin after his disappointing free skate at the recent Olympic Games. With a wealth of personal experience in navigating both the triumphs and tribulations of elite competition, Biles recognized Malinin's distress and offered him a powerful message of support.

Biles, a multiple Olympic gold medalist, shared her understanding of the immense psychological toll that comes with competing on the world stage. She encouraged the 21-year-old Malinin to view his setback not as a failure, but as a potential turning point, reminding him that unforeseen events often serve as catalysts for growth. Malinin, known as "The Quad God" for his mastery of quadruple jumps, had been a strong contender for the 2026 Winter Olympics before his performance issues, which saw him fall twice during his routine. Despite this, he still helped Team USA secure a first-place finish in the team event, demonstrating his resilience and talent.

Reflecting on her own past struggles with performance anxiety during the Tokyo Games, Biles emphasized the critical importance of mental and physical well-being. She advised Malinin to embrace his emotions, to cherish the Olympic experience, and to take time for self-care before looking ahead to future goals. Her intervention underscored the solidarity among athletes and the shared understanding of the profound pressures they endure.

This touching interaction between two Olympic athletes serves as a powerful reminder that sports extend beyond mere competition. It's about human connection, empathy, and the courage to support one another through moments of vulnerability. Biles's compassionate act not only uplifted a young athlete but also highlighted the universal lessons of resilience and personal growth that arise from facing challenges head-on.
